Top suggestions for CATCH | 
- Length
 - Date
 - Resolution
 - Source
 - Price
 - Clear filters
 
- SafeSearch:
 - Moderate
 
- Catch Up TV
UK - Channel U
Singapore - Catch Up TV
Series - Singapore
Me Watch - Catch Up TV
9 - Catch Up
Channel U - Catch Up TV
On Demand - Catch Up TV
UK Free - Catch Up
Television - Singapore
Live TV - Singapore
News TV - Pick
Catch Up TV - Catch Up TV
Guide - Channel 8
Singapore - MediaCorp
TV - Catch Up TV
Shows - Android
TV Catch Up - Singapore TV
Drama - Singapore TV
Channel 5 - More Four
Catch Up TV - D-Max Channel
Catch Up - TV Catch Up
Online - Catch Up TV
for PCs 
See more videos
More like this

Feedback